"""ReplPane class."""
import logging
from functools import partial
from typing import (
Any,
Callable,
Dict,
List,
Optional,
)
from prompt_toolkit.filters import (
Condition,
has_focus,
)
from prompt_toolkit.mouse_events import MouseEvent, MouseEventType
from prompt_toolkit.layout.dimension import AnyDimension
from prompt_toolkit.widgets import TextArea
from prompt_toolkit.layout import (
ConditionalContainer,
Dimension,
Float,
FloatContainer,
FormattedTextControl,
HSplit,
VSplit,
Window,
WindowAlign,
)
from prompt_toolkit.lexers import PygmentsLexer # type: ignore
from pygments.lexers.python import PythonLexer # type: ignore
_LOG = logging.getLogger(__package__)
_Namespace = Dict[str, Any]
_GetNamespace = Callable[[], _Namespace]
def mouse_focus_handler(repl_pane, mouse_event: MouseEvent):
"""Focus the repl_pane on click."""
if not has_focus(repl_pane)():
if mouse_event.event_type == MouseEventType.MOUSE_UP:
repl_pane.application.application.layout.focus(repl_pane)
return None
return NotImplemented
class FocusOnClickFloatContainer(ConditionalContainer):
"""Empty container rendered if the repl_pane is not in focus.
This container should be rendered with transparent=True so nothing is shown
to the user. Container is not rendered if the repl_pane is already in focus.
"""
def __init__(self, repl_pane):
empty_text = FormattedTextControl([(
# Style
'',
# Text
' ',
# Mouse handler
partial(mouse_focus_handler, repl_pane),
)])
super().__init__(
Window(empty_text),
filter=Condition(lambda: not has_focus(repl_pane)()),
)
class ReplPaneBottomToolbarBar(ConditionalContainer):
"""Repl pane bottom toolbar."""
@staticmethod
def get_center_text_tokens(repl_pane):
"""Return toolbar text showing if the ReplPane is in focus or not."""
focused_text = (
# Style
"",
# Text
" [FOCUSED] ",
# Mouse handler
partial(mouse_focus_handler, repl_pane),
)
out_of_focus_text = (
# Style
'class:keyhelp',
# Text
' [click to focus] ',
# Mouse handler
partial(mouse_focus_handler, repl_pane),
)
if has_focus(repl_pane)():
return [focused_text]
return [out_of_focus_text]
def __init__(self, repl_pane):
left_section_text = FormattedTextControl([(
# Style
'class:logo',
# Text
' Python Input ',
# Mouse handler
partial(mouse_focus_handler, repl_pane),
)])
center_section_text = FormattedTextControl(
# Callable to get formatted text tuples.
partial(ReplPaneBottomToolbarBar.get_center_text_tokens,
repl_pane))
right_section_text = FormattedTextControl([(
# Style
'class:bottom_toolbar_colored_text',
# Text
' [Enter]: run code ',
)])
left_section_window = Window(
content=left_section_text,
align=WindowAlign.LEFT,
dont_extend_width=True,
)
center_section_window = Window(
content=center_section_text,
# Center text is left justified to appear just right of the left
# section text.
align=WindowAlign.LEFT,
# Expand center section to fill space between the left and right
# side of the toolbar.
dont_extend_width=False,
)
right_section_window = Window(
content=right_section_text,
# Right side text should appear at the far right of the toolbar
align=WindowAlign.RIGHT,
dont_extend_width=True,
)
toolbar_vsplit = VSplit(
[
left_section_window,
center_section_window,
right_section_window,
],
height=1,
style='class:bottom_toolbar',
align=WindowAlign.LEFT,
)
super().__init__(
# Content
toolbar_vsplit,
filter=Condition(lambda: repl_pane.show_bottom_toolbar))
